Caption
Webster's Dictionary
(1):
(n.) That part of a legal instrument, as a commission, indictment, etc., which shows where, when, and by what authority, it was taken, found, or executed.
(2):
(n.) The act of taking or arresting a person by judicial process.
(3):
(n.) A caviling; a sophism.
(4):
(n.) The heading of a chapter, section, or page.
